Furnace won't kick on? We've done the troubleshooting for you. We've listed the top six causes why furnaces do not work.
Are any of these signs or issues connected to the problem with your furnace.
- The furnace is not powered. If the fan does not respond to raising the temperature, it may be that a breaker is tripped or that the wiring might be loose. Trouble with the thermostat or control board, or the blower motor can cause more complex problems. A technician can perform tests to identify the issue and then come up with an answer.
- A failing motor - You might be experiencing squeaks or squeals from a motor that is about to fail. The immediate attention of an engineer is needed to stop the furnace from breaking down.
- No ignition In furnaces equipped with spark ignitions, the rapid clicking sounds indicate that the burner is trying to ignite. If it can't ignite it could be due to an obstruction in the flue, a malfunctioning control board, or improper limit control. These parts can be repaired or replaced to solve the issue.
- Main burner issues Burners that do not light up are usually caused by dirty flame sensors, clogged condensate drainages, or in condensing furnaces, dirty flame sensors. If the burners don't light at all or at all, the gas supply may be cut off. To remedy this issue, our technicians will just need to wash key components and make a few adjustments.
- Issues with the motor or run capacitor The causes of these issues are the blower not to turn when the burners are ignited. Motor problems could require troubleshooting. The capacitor is easily repaired.
- Clogged filter If the thermostat isn’t set to"on," which turns the blower motor continuously on If the filter is clogged, it could be the reason why the motor is constantly running. Limit switch which senses the temperature of the furnace could be damaged by the restricted airflow. A Raywick Furnace Repair technician will not simply replace the switch; they will also pinpoint the problem. Your technician will help you modify your filter in the event that it is clogged.
